We are at day 46 of the wait for our Letter of Acceptance(LOA). This is the next step we have been waiting for.  Our adoption agency says it will take between 30-60 days. Times are different for the wait time on LOA for all adoptive parents but most of my friends have said they waited around 50 day. We had really hoped to have it by now, but knew it might take longer.  The LOA is the OFFICIAL, OFFICIAL Paper saying China accepts our adoption.  We were approved to adopt from China when we accepted GiGi as our daughter. (LOA is another technical sheet of paperwork in the process.)  Once we get this, things should start moving quickly from each point. We still hope to travel in June to unite with GiGi.
